From 1bc0b312837ea15057551fde05b9a11f4b133623 Mon Sep 17 00:00:00 2001 From: keplyx Date: Mon, 9 Mar 2020 19:18:10 +0100 Subject: [PATCH] Improved AF --- screens/About/AboutScreen.js | 6 ++++- screens/Planning/PlanningScreen.js | 3 --- utils/AprilFoolsManager.js | 36 +++++++++--------------------- utils/ThemeManager.js | 2 +- 4 files changed, 17 insertions(+), 30 deletions(-) diff --git a/screens/About/AboutScreen.js b/screens/About/AboutScreen.js index 69edff9..3c00b05 100644 --- a/screens/About/AboutScreen.js +++ b/screens/About/AboutScreen.js @@ -201,7 +201,11 @@ export default class AboutScreen extends React.Component { }/> + left={(props) => }/> { this.pushEventInOrder(agendaItems, eventList[i], PlanningEventManager.getEventStartDate(eventList[i])); } } - if (AprilFoolsManager.getInstance().isAprilFoolsEnabled()) - agendaItems["2020-04-01"].push(AprilFoolsManager.getFakeEvent()); this.setState({agendaItems: agendaItems}) } diff --git a/utils/AprilFoolsManager.js b/utils/AprilFoolsManager.js index c664210..cf00f31 100644 --- a/utils/AprilFoolsManager.js +++ b/utils/AprilFoolsManager.js @@ -24,27 +24,13 @@ export default class AprilFoolsManager { AprilFoolsManager.instance; } - static getFakeEvent() { - return { - category_id: 1, - club: "Coucou", - date_begin: "2020-04-01 20:30:00", - date_end: "2020-04-01 23:59:00", - description: "Trop génial", - id: "-1", - logo: null, - title: "Super event trop whoaou", - url: null - }; - } - static getFakeMenuItem(menu: Object) { if (menu[1]["dishes"].length >= 3) { - menu[1]["dishes"].splice(0, 0, {name: "Truc à la con"}); - menu[1]["dishes"].splice(2, 0, {name: "Autre truc à la con"}); + menu[1]["dishes"].splice(0, 0, {name: "Coq au vin"}); + menu[1]["dishes"].splice(2, 0, {name: "Pave de loup"}); } else { - menu[1]["dishes"].push({name: "Truc à la con"}); - menu[1]["dishes"].push({name: "Autre truc à la con"}); + menu[1]["dishes"].push({name: "Coq au vin"}); + menu[1]["dishes"].push({name: "Pave de loup"}); } return menu; } @@ -54,13 +40,13 @@ export default class AprilFoolsManager { ...currentTheme, colors: { ...currentTheme.colors, - primary: '#bebe03', - accent: '#bebe03', - background: '#5b3e02', - tabBackground: "#5b3e02", - card: "#5b3e02", - surface: "#5b3e02", - dividerBackground: '#362201', + primary: '#00be45', + accent: '#00be45', + background: '#50005b', + tabBackground: "#50005b", + card: "#50005b", + surface: "#50005b", + dividerBackground: '#3e0047', textDisabled: '#b9b9b9', // Calendar/Agenda diff --git a/utils/ThemeManager.js b/utils/ThemeManager.js index f51360c..3faaa40 100644 --- a/utils/ThemeManager.js +++ b/utils/ThemeManager.js @@ -120,7 +120,7 @@ export default class ThemeManager { */ static getCurrentTheme(): Object { if (AprilFoolsManager.getInstance().isAprilFoolsEnabled()) - return AprilFoolsManager.getAprilFoolsTheme(ThemeManager.getBaseTheme()); + return AprilFoolsManager.getAprilFoolsTheme(ThemeManager.getDarkTheme()); else return ThemeManager.getBaseTheme() }